According to Stratistics MRC, the Global Process Gas Compressors Market is accounted for $8.60 billion in 2025 and is expected to reach $14.52 billion by 2032 growing at a CAGR of 7.77% during the forecast period. Process gas compressors play an essential role in industries that rely on the transport and compression of gases for operational processes. These machines manage gases like natural gas, hydrogen, nitrogen, and other industrial variants at high pressures, facilitating smooth movement through pipelines and processing systems. Built for continuous operation, they emphasize reliability, energy conservation, and low maintenance requirements. They are widely employed in chemical manufacturing, refining, petrochemical production, and power generation sectors. Recent technological developments have enhanced their efficiency, safety features, and environmental compliance, establishing process gas compressors as vital assets for stable operations, improved productivity, and sustainable growth across various industrial applications.

Growing energy demand
Increasing global energy consumption is driving the process gas compressors market. Industrial expansion and rapid urbanization have significantly raised the use of natural gas, hydrogen, and other industrial gases. Process gas compressors ensure efficient compression and transportation of these gases, maintaining continuous supply to refineries, chemical plants, and power generation units. Additionally, as renewable energy sources grow, gas-fired power plants require dependable compressors as backup systems. This heightened energy requirement encourages investment in modern, high-capacity compressors that improve operational efficiency, reduce maintenance needs, and maintain steady energy distribution, reinforcing the critical role of process gas compressors in supporting global energy infrastructure.

The oil-injected compressors segment is expected to be the largest during the forecast period
The oil-injected compressors segment is expected to account for the largest market share during the forecast period due to their operational efficiency, durability, and versatility in managing different industrial gases. By using oil for lubrication, sealing, and cooling, these compressors maintain stable performance and withstand high-pressure conditions. They are extensively utilized in petrochemical, chemical, and energy industries where uninterrupted gas flow and steady pressure are critical. Their high reliability, reduced maintenance needs, and adaptability to varying capacity and pressure requirements make them the preferred choice for industrial operations. This combination of efficiency, longevity, and flexibility ensures oil-injected compressors maintain a leading position, representing the largest segment in the global process gas compressors market.

In August 2023, Atlas Copco has agreed to acquire Sykes Group Pty Ltd. from Seven Group Holdings Ltd., a company listed on the Australian Securities Exchange. Sykes is a global manufacturer of dewatering pumps, predominantly used for transferring water with solids and abrasive nature within the mining and wastewater sectors. It is headquartered in Newcastle, New South Wales, Australia. Sykes has 123 employees globally and annual revenues of approximately 65 MAUD.
In October 2023, Ingersoll Rand Inc. has completed the acquisitions of Oxywise s.r.o. and Fraserwoods Fabrication and Machining Ltd. for a combined all-cash purchase price of approximately $26 million. Oxywise, based in Slovakia, increases Ingersoll Rand's broader air treatment capabilities with onsite oxygen and nitrogen generating-systems based on pressure swing adsorption technology, cylinder filling systems, containerized systems and gas control solutions.
